GLOBAL OPENING
Press and hold the Smart Key unlock button for
3 seconds to unlock the vehicle and open all
windows.
Press any button on the Smart Key to cancel
the operation.

GLOBAL CLOSING
Ensure that no children, pets, or
obstructions are in any open aperture
before operating global closing.
Ensure that all doors are closed. Press and
hold the Smart Key lock button for three
seconds. The vehicle will single lock and the
alarm will be armed immediately. After three
seconds any open windows will be closed.

Please make sure that all windows operate with the one touch function. If the car looses its window open and closed position then global closing will stop working.

In terms of the phone what trouble do you have, how many contacts do you have stored in your phone book, Have you taken battery out of phone then refitted and retried. Before toy do this delete the pairing with the car.
